54 Confirmed Cases in Gyeongnam in August Alone... Investigation of Sarang Jeil Church Visitors Completed

View original image[Asia Economy Yeongnam Reporting Headquarters, Reporter Kang Sharon] On the 26th, in Gyeongnam where 10 new confirmed cases of COVID-19 occurred in a single day, concerns about community transmission are spreading.
In a COVID-19 briefing that day, Gyeongnam Province announced that a total of 54 confirmed cases occurred in August alone, of which 42 were community infections and 12 were caused by overseas arrivals.
Community infections include 9 related to the Seoul metropolitan area, 9 related to the Gwanghwamun rally, 7 from contact with confirmed cases in other regions, and 1 who visited the Sarang Jeil Church in Seoul.
Regarding participants of the Gwanghwamun rally on Liberation Day, a total of 1,560 people have been tested so far.
The province independently identified 1,290 rally participants through bus companies, but the number of tests conducted was much higher than this.
The total testing rate was 120.9%.
The province explained that this was thanks to 200 to 300 people who participated individually, not by bus, voluntarily undergoing testing.
The investigation of 54 visitors to Sarang Jeil Church has also been completed.
After checking GPS location information, the province explained that the two people who had refused testing so far were confirmed to have never visited Sarang Jeil Church.
Accordingly, among those related to Sarang Jeil Church visitors, only one man in his 20s from Gimhae (the 200th confirmed case) tested positive, while the rest were negative.
The province added that among the list of Gwanghwamun rally participants notified by the Central Disease Control Headquarters, those refusing testing are being investigated by the police for confirmation.
Governor Kim Kyung-soo said, "In areas where community infections occurred in August, additional confirmed cases continue to arise, making this week a critical turning point to prevent the spread of COVID-19," and requested "the cooperation of residents for effective quarantine."
